A FLEMISH TARGET CROSSBOW, EARLY 19TH CENTURY
with steel bow retained by a pair of pierced irons (string missing), figured hardwood tiller with characteristic rest, carved with neo rococo scrolls, flowers and with a raised border over much of its surface, the top with carved bolt channel with a horn section at the rear, built-in iron gafffle with back-sight, a pair of pillars for a fore-sight (shortened), an iron scrollwork panel on each side at the base of the tiller, and iron tiller cap
87.0 cm; 34 1/4 in tiller
Sold for £220
